description <p> <p>&nbsp === </p> </p> <p align="left">Retinoblastoma binding protein 6 (RBBP6) is a 250 kDa human splicing-associated protein that is also known to interact with tumour suppressor proteins p53 and pRb and to mediate ubiquitination of p53 via its interaction with Hdm2. RBBP6 is highly up regulated in oesophageal cancer, and has been shown to be a promising target for immunotherapy against the disease. RBBP6 is also known to play a role in mRNA splicing, cell cycle control and apoptosis.</p>
